Ever since getting my Mac Studio, I've been frustrated by the fact that I can't control brightness, contrast or input on my external LG monitor. Any such change requires a trip to the cumbersome button on the bottom of the monitor and wading through menus. This was never an issue on my iMac, since there's such a tight integration of hardware and software.
There's an app that solves this problem.
Once installed, you can assign whatever keys you want to control the monitor. Seems to work just fine for now.
